I spent the whole seven days swimming the ocean and didn't go into the pool at all. But the pool was well mantained. (When entering the ocean there are four ways to get in. One is the wading in on the left. I dont recomend it, becasue there are sea urchains between the rocks. It is easier to get in by the ladder [like you would find at the deep end of a pool]. There is a small ledge to jump from or you can jump from the divers pier. Just be careful and know where the corals are.
